# Backstage IDP Quiz

1. Which Entity Kind is used to register a microservice in the Backstage Software Catalog?
   * A) Service
   * B) Component
   * C) Application
   * D) Workload

<details>

<summary>Show Answer</summary>

**Answer: B) Component**

**Explanation:** In the Backstage Software Catalog, microservices, websites, and libraries are all registered as `Component` Kind. The `spec.type` field distinguishes between service, website, library, etc.

</details>

3. Which annotation is required in catalog-info.yaml to display Kubernetes Pod status in Backstage?
   * A) kubernetes.io/pod-name
   * B) backstage.io/kubernetes-id
   * C) app.kubernetes.io/managed-by
   * D) backstage.io/k8s-cluster

<details>

<summary>Show Answer</summary>

**Answer: B) backstage.io/kubernetes-id**

**Explanation:** The `backstage.io/kubernetes-id` annotation is used by the Backstage Kubernetes plugin to match catalog entities with Kubernetes resources. This value must match the `backstage.io/kubernetes-id` label on the Kubernetes Deployment.

</details>

4. What is the most appropriate PostgreSQL setup for Backstage in an EKS production environment?
   * A) Built-in SQLite
   * B) In-cluster PostgreSQL StatefulSet
   * C) Amazon RDS PostgreSQL (external managed)
   * D) DynamoDB

<details>

<summary>Show Answer</summary>

**Answer: C) Amazon RDS PostgreSQL (external managed)**

**Explanation:** Production environments should use managed databases like Amazon RDS for automatic backups, high availability (Multi-AZ), and monitoring. Set `postgresql.enabled: false` in Helm values and provide external RDS connection details via Secrets.

</details>

5. Which documentation build tool does Backstage TechDocs use?
   * A) Docusaurus
   * B) GitBook
   * C) MkDocs
   * D) Sphinx

<details>

<summary>Show Answer</summary>

**Answer: C) MkDocs**

**Explanation:** Backstage TechDocs is built on MkDocs. It generates documentation from a service repo's `docs/` directory and `mkdocs.yml` file, publishes to storage like S3, and makes it accessible directly from the catalog.

</details>

7. How can a Backstage Software Template automate both GitHub repo creation and ArgoCD Application creation?
   * A) Backstage calls the Kubernetes API directly
   * B) Template steps sequentially execute publish:github and argocd:create-resources actions
   * C) GitHub Webhooks automatically trigger ArgoCD
   * D) The Helm chart includes all resources

<details>

<summary>Show Answer</summary>

**Answer: B) Template steps sequentially execute publish:github and argocd:create-resources actions**

**Explanation:** The Backstage Scaffolder executes actions defined in the Template's `steps` section sequentially. `publish:github` creates the repo, and its output (remoteUrl) is passed as input to `argocd:create-resources` to automatically create the ArgoCD Application. Finally, `catalog:register` adds it to the catalog.

</details>

8. How do you restrict teams to only modify their own entities in the Backstage Permission Framework?
   * A) Kubernetes RBAC ClusterRole
   * B) Use conditions field in policy to match spec.owner
   * C) GitHub repository permissions
   * D) Ingress network policies

<details>

<summary>Show Answer</summary>

**Answer: B) Use conditions field in policy to match spec.owner**

**Explanation:** The Backstage Permission Framework policy's `conditions` field can match entities where `spec.owner` equals the team name, granting update permissions only for their own entities. This maintains team autonomy while restricting modification of other teams' entities to read-only.

</details>
